Novosëlovka
Novosëlovka is a locality in Alchevsk Raion, Luhansk Oblast. Novosëlovka is situated nearby to the village Zamostia, as well as near Sabivka.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Rodakove is a rural settlement in Zymohiria urban hromada, Alchevsk Raion, Luhansk Oblast, Ukraine. Population: 6,099… Rodakove is situated 6 km southwest of Novosëlovka.

Oleksandrivsk or Aleksandrovsk is a small city in Luhansk urban hromada, Luhansk Raion, Luhansk Oblast, Ukraine. Population: 6,401. Aleksandrovsk is situated 7 km east of Novosëlovka.

Katerynivka is a rural settlement in Luhansk urban hromada, Luhansk Raion, Luhansk Oblast, Ukraine. Population: 16,311 The city was formerly named Yuvileine, as part of the Soviet Union, and during its early years following Ukrainian independence. Katerynivka is situated 7 km east of Novosëlovka.
